Getting a new ignition lock cylinder

Finding a new ignition lock cylinder can be a simple solution to fix an auto ignition lock issue. The cylinder is situated in the steering column. To access it, remove the cover of the steering column. It may be necessary to use the small Allen key or a fine probe tool to get rid of the bolts of the cylinder.

The process of replacing the lock involves removal of the old ignition lock cylinder, and the installation of the new one. It is essential to remember that the tools required for this task differ depending on the type of vehicle. Additionally, make sure you adhere to the repair guidelines for the specific application to avoid future trouble.

The purchase of a new ignition lock cylinder isn't an uncommon procedure however it is essential in the event of a malfunction. A damaged cylinder for the ignition lock hinders the key from being inserted or removed correctly. If it isn't fixed immediately the issue could lead to theft.

Before replacing the ignition lock, you must remove the steering wheel locking arms. After that, you need to remove the steering column cover to reveal the ignition lock cylinder. To make sure that the cylinder is not removable, also verify the service manual. If the cylinder is not easily removed, you should contact an authorized mechanic.

You can also buy a new ignition lock cylinder for your car from your usual mechanic. Most mechanics in the area can do this repair car lock doors in less than an hour. The procedure to replace the ignition lock cylinder is different depending on the model of car.

Cost of an ignition lock-cylinder that is new

There are many variables that affect the price of an ignition lock cylinder replacement for your car. Labor will probably cost about $40, but parts can be more expensive. Depending on the manufacturer, the parts could cost between $500 and $1000. Additionally, the process could be complicated, which makes it more expensive to complete.

The mechanic must first remove the old lock cylinder, and then put it back in. The mechanic should reconnect the battery and then check for errors. If the ignition lock comes with anti-theft devices, they may need to be programmed at a dealer.

If you aren't at ease doing this work then you should contact an expert locksmith who is specialized in auto ignition lock repair. Many locksmiths provide mobile services for cars and provide competitive rates. However, if you don't have the skills or time to do the task yourself, you can always procure the parts yourself and save some money.

The cost to replace the ignition lock cylinder ranges from less than $10 up to $1,300 or more depending on the part you require and the type of vehicle you have. The replacement of the ignition lock cylinder might also require a related auto repair, such as steering column repair or reprogramming of the anti-theft system.

You might be able repair the issue with tools you already have at home. However, it might require special tools, such as a flat-head screwdriver. It's best to consult the owner's manual prior to you start.

An indication that your ignition switch is not working correctly

One of the most annoying things that can happen to your car is an ignition switch that's malfunctioning. A malfunctioning ignition switch may result in an unusable car. If you notice these signs it is recommended to seek help as quickly as possible. You run the risk that you will have to spend a lot on a tow and a repairman.

It is the controller for all electronic systems inside the car, and is crucial for their proper operation. But it's also susceptible to malfunction, causing your car to run poorly or stop. An ignition switch that is not working properly can cause a car not to start or to stall out in traffic. The engine may stop stalling if the ignition switch fails to function. If you try to restart the engine, it will continue to run for a brief period of time, but it will likely be slow to start or not begin at all.

Another sign of a malfunctioning ignition switch is a car that is stalled without any power. This is a risk particularly when you're making a turn in the midst of traffic. In most cases, the problem is a defective ignition switch, however it's also possible that the battery in your car has failed.

In addition to being unable to start your car, a malfunctioning ignition switch may result in lighting on the dashboard or in the interior going off or making strange noises. The lights might be on however they'll stop for a brief period and you'll need to wait until the car starts up again. It may be necessary to give the car a gentle push to restart it.
